好得很程序员自学网
  • 首页
  • 后端语言
    • C#
    • PHP
    • Python
    • java
    • Golang
    • ASP.NET
  • 前端开发
    • Angular
    • react框架
    • LayUi开发
    • javascript
    • HTML与HTML5
    • CSS与CSS3
    • jQuery
    • Bootstrap
    • NodeJS
    • Vue与小程序技术
    • Photoshop
  • 数据库技术
    • MSSQL
    • MYSQL
    • Redis
    • MongoDB
    • Oracle
    • PostgreSQL
    • Sqlite
    • 数据库基础
    • 数据库排错
  • CMS系统
    • HDHCMS
    • WordPress
    • Dedecms
    • PhpCms
    • 帝国CMS
    • ThinkPHP
    • Discuz
    • ZBlog
    • ECSHOP
  • 高手进阶
    • Android技术
    • 正则表达式
    • 数据结构与算法
  • 系统运维
    • Windows
    • apache
    • 服务器排错
    • 网站安全
    • nginx
    • linux系统
    • MacOS
  • 学习教程
    • 前端脚本教程
    • HTML与CSS 教程
    • 脚本语言教程
    • 数据库教程
    • 应用系统教程
  • 新技术
  • 编程导航
    • 区块链
    • IT资讯
    • 设计灵感
    • 建站资源
    • 开发团队
    • 程序社区
    • 图标图库
    • 图形动效
    • IDE环境
    • 在线工具
    • 调试测试
    • Node开发
    • 游戏框架
    • CSS库
    • Jquery插件
    • Js插件
    • Web框架
    • 移动端框架
    • 模块管理
    • 开发社区
    • 在线课堂
    • 框架类库
    • 项目托管
    • 云服务

当前位置:首页>后端语言>PHP
<tfoot draggable='sEl'></tfoot>

怎么批量删除php 怎么批量删除好友

很多站长朋友们都不太清楚怎么批量删除php,今天小编就来给大家整理怎么批量删除php,希望对各位有所帮助,具体内容如下:

本文目录一览: 1、 PHP中怎么批量删除数据表中的数据 2、 PHP怎么实现批量删除 实现批量删除的代码 3、 刚学php 后台批量删除问题 4、 怎么用thinkphp批量删除数据呀,要有复选框来做 5、 php 批量删除指定文件代码求助 6、 thinkphp5数据库怎么批量删除 PHP中怎么批量删除数据表中的数据

<?php

    //先构造SQL语句

    $SQL="DELETE FROM a WHERE b='123'";//删除a表中所有b字段值为123的记录

    $ALL="DELETE FROM a";//删除a表中所有记录

    $ALL2="TRUNCATE a";//删除a表中所有记录,(推荐使用)

    

    //使用mysql_query命令执行SQL语句,如:

    mysql_query($SQL);

PHP怎么实现批量删除 实现批量删除的代码

1.前台

<!DOCTYPE html>

<html>

<head>

<title>批量删除</title>

</head>

<body>

<scripttype="text/javascript">

//复选框

function checkall(all)

{

var ck = document.getElementsByClassName("ck");

if(all.checked)

{

for(var i=0;i<ck.length;i++)

{

ck[i].setAttribute("checked","checked");

}

}

else

{

for(vari=0;i<ck.length;i++)

{

ck[i].removeAttribute("checked");

}

}

}

</script>

<formaction="test.php"method="post">

<tableborder="1">

<tr><th><inputtype="checkbox"name="all"onclick="checkall(this)"/>id</th><th>名字</th></tr>

<!-- 此处调用显示列表函数 -->

<?phpshow() ?>

<tr><tdcolspan="3"><inputtype="submit"value="批量删除"></td></tr>

</table>

</form>

</body>

<?php

//显示列表

function show()

{

//连接数据库

@mysql_connect('localhost','root','');

mysql_select_db('test');

mysql_query('set names utf8');

$sql="select id,name from test";

$res=mysql_query($sql);

//循环取出数据

while($row=mysql_fetch_row($res))

{

echo "<tr>

<td>

<inputtype='checkbox'value='{$row[0]}'name='item[]'class='ck'/>

{$row[0]}

</td>

<td>{$row[1]}</td>

</tr>";

}

}

?>

</html>

2.后台

<?php

//接收post传来的数组

$arr=$_POST["item"];

/**

* 批量删除

* 思路:把前台批量选择的数据放在数组里,删除该数组即可

* @param $arr

* @return $res 成功or失败

*/

functionbatch_del($arr)

{

@mysql_connect('localhost','root','');

mysql_select_db('test');

mysql_query('set names utf8');

//把数组元素组合为字符串:

$str= implode("','",$arr);

//in 表示多个

$sql="delete from test where id in('{$str}')";

$res= mysql_query($sql);

if(!$res){

echo"删除失败";

}else{

if(mysql_affected_rows()>0){

echo"删除成功";

}else{

echo"没有行受到影响";

}

}

}

//调用批量删除函数

batch_del($arr);

刚学php 后台批量删除问题

<?php

 if ( $_GET['xzdel'] == 1 ) { //这里要使用比较运算符 == , 而不是赋值运算符 =

  $N_ID = join(',', $_POST['BoxUser'] ); //$_POST本身是一个数组, 要达到批量删除的话, 这里应该要将BoxUser已数组形式提交, 那么,这个时候就是个二维数组, 那么$_POST['BoxUser']得到的还是一个数组, 那么,为了适应sql语句的语法, 把数组转换成以逗号为分隔符的字符串, 因为sql语句的in关键词只能接受如 1, 2, 3这样的参数,不能直接接受数组, mysql没有数组的概念

  if ( $db -> delete( 't_nws', 'where n_id in(' . $N_ID . ')' ) ) {

   alert('删除成功', 'new_list.php');

   die;

  } else {

   echo $sql;

  }

  

 }

以上是php部分,其他部分有空给你研究研究

表单部分:

<input name='BoxUser' type='checkbox' value='".$row['n_id']."'>

这个name属性,要以数组的形式进行提交, 这样, php才会将你勾选的所有参数给提交

否则php只能接收到其中的一条

那么,应该改成

<input name='BoxUser[]' type='checkbox' value='".$row['n_id']."'>

怎么用thinkphp批量删除数据呀,要有复选框来做

在复选框的 value 里面设置好 value='id['.$id.']' 如果是指定 id 可以给数组赋值,如果不是,可以留空,默认索引数组,再提交数据后,会获取到对应的数据(数组形式)。就可以根据数据进行批量删除了,如果是不明白批量删除操作,建议看一下 tp 框架手册,数据删除那一页。

php 批量删除指定文件代码求助

$file = "$row[uppic]";//是图片路径

你先echo一下 $file看看结果是否存在(正确);

thinkphp5数据库怎么批量删除

thinkphp5数据库怎么批量删除

// 以下方法供参考

$id = 3;

// 1、如果id是主键,且Mysql数据库

$new ->delete($id);

// 2、用表示筛选条件的数组$map

$map["id"]=$id;

$new ->where($map)->delete();

// 3、如果id是主键

$new ->delete($map);

// 4、直接用数组

$new ->where(array("id"=>$id))->delete();

// 5、删除多条1,3,5,6,8

$ids = array(1,3,5,6,8);

$maps["id"] = array("in",$ids); // 或者 $maps["id"] = array("in","1,3,5,6,8");

$new ->where($maps)->delete();

关于怎么批量删除php的介绍到此就结束了,不知道本篇文章是否对您有帮助呢?如果你还想了解更多此类信息,记得收藏关注本站,我们会不定期更新哦。

查看更多关于怎么批量删除php 怎么批量删除好友的详细内容...

声明:本文来自网络,不代表【好得很程序员自学网】立场,转载请注明出处:http://www.haodehen.cn/did211172
更新时间:2023-05-03   阅读:17次

上一篇: phpcms框架 phpcms模块

下一篇:php投票机器人 投票机器人 免费下载

最新资料更新

  • 1.php文件工具类 php文件处理
  • 2.php事务的隔离级别 php事务处理
  • 3.php数组键名排序 php数组值排序
  • 4.php爬淘宝图片 php爬取图片
  • 5.php保存用户信息 php登录成功保存session
  • 6.包含ampquotphp的词条
  • 7.php项目详解 php项目总结
  • 8.php设备判断在线 php判断用户在线状态
  • 9.iisphpma的简单介绍
  • 10.关于winformphp的信息
  • 11.商品展示模块php 商品展示模块的设计要点
  • 12.php消息通知实例的简单介绍
  • 13.php+引用swf php引用其他文件内的函数
  • 14.网页php查看源代码 php怎么看源码
  • 15.php下载控件 php下载器
  • 16.php从事哪个方面 php干啥的
  • 17.哈希mapphp 哈希map和哈希table区别
  • 18.php判断对象函数 php判断为空的方法有哪些
  • 19.php在线做点兼职 php在线做点兼职是真的吗
  • 20.vip影院php后台版 vip影视电视剧电影

CopyRight:2016-2025好得很程序员自学网 备案ICP:湘ICP备09009000号-16 http://www.haodehen.cn
本站资讯不构成任何建议,仅限于个人分享,参考须谨慎!
本网站对有关资料所引致的错误、不确或遗漏,概不负任何法律责任。
本网站刊载的所有内容(包括但不仅限文字、图片、LOGO、音频、视频、软件、程序等)版权归原作者所有。任何单位或个人认为本网站中的内容可能涉嫌侵犯其知识产权或存在不实内容时,请及时通知本站,予以删除。

网站内容来源于网络分享,如有侵权发邮箱到:kenbest@126.com,收到邮件我们会即时下线处理。
网站框架支持:HDHCMS   51LA统计 百度统计
Copyright © 2018-2025 「好得很程序员自学网」
[ SiteMap ]